The CAN network compact module DA3284-C offers an outstanding compact design and a sophisticated mix of possible signal types. As a stand-alone fieldbus module (CANopen) it offers the complete I/O range already integrated for small applications or decentralized signal termination point. It is the ideal addition to the known family of CAN digital modules and is an optimum "all-in-one" peripheral for small applications, such as those based on the control terminals CT300 / CT200 of Bachmann electronic. The combined DA3284-C digital and analog module unites all the relevant signal types with large channel numbers in one device for greater future security. The channel-specific programmable mode (on/off or applied standard signal) enables the unit to be adapted ideally to a wide range of applications without any interface converter. - Compact CANopen NMT slave I/O module
- Eight analog inputs ±10 V, ±1 V, PT100, PT1000, 0(4)mA to 20 mA
- Four analog outputs ±10 V, of which two for 0 (4) mA to 20 mA can be configured
- 16 digital inputs
- Digital inputs 16 digital inputs or outputs (can be configured individually)
- Two integrated counter inputs
- Digital outputs each with 0,5 A continuous current
- Channel-specific error detection for digital and analog channels
- Operating range −20 °C to +60 °C without additional cooling
- Full wiring without additional potential rails
- Powerful 32-bit processor for fast cycle times
